Valérie Stiger‐Pouvreau is a scholar working on Oceanography, Aquatic Science and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Valérie Stiger‐Pouvreau has authored 77 papers receiving a total of 2.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 48 papers in Oceanography, 44 papers in Aquatic Science and 13 papers in Ecology. Recurrent topics in Valérie Stiger‐Pouvreau’s work include Marine and coastal plant biology (45 papers), Seaweed-derived Bioactive Compounds (40 papers) and Marine Biology and Ecology Research (24 papers). Valérie Stiger‐Pouvreau is often cited by papers focused on Marine and coastal plant biology (45 papers), Seaweed-derived Bioactive Compounds (40 papers) and Marine Biology and Ecology Research (24 papers). Valérie Stiger‐Pouvreau collaborates with scholars based in France, French Polynesia and Spain. Valérie Stiger‐Pouvreau's co-authors include Claude Payri, Éric Deslandes, Klervi Le Lann, Solène Connan, Camille Jégou, Takeo Horiguchi, Tadao Yoshida, Mayalen Zubia, Anaëlle Tanniou and Erwan Ar Gall and has published in prestigious journals such as The Plant Cell, The Science of The Total Environment and Food Chemistry.
